Q. A centrifuge rotor rotating at 14,000 rpm is shut off and is eventually brought uniformly to rest by a frictional torque of 1.60 m•N. If the mass of the rotor is 4.80 kg and it can be approximated as a solid cylinder of radius 0.0710 m, throughout how various revolutions will the rotor turn before coming to rest?
